🎯 The Quick Take

Someone just paid ≈$14 million in cash to buy 9,306 AAPL December $330 calls — aggressively, at the ask, through a live electronic exchange. This is the clearest directional conviction trade of the day: no stock hedge, no paired leg on the equity tape, and more contracts than existed in prior open interest, meaning almost the entire position is brand new. Breakeven sits at ≈$345.15 by December 18, requiring Apple to rally ≈12% from today across a packed catalyst calendar.

💰 The Option Flow Breakdown

📊 What Just Happened

At 14:25:14 ET on July 2, 2026, a single order hit the lit tape:

TimeSymbolBuy/SellTypeExpirationStrikeOption PricePremiumVolumeOISizeSpotOption SymbolTag
14:25:14AAPLBUYCALL $3302026-12-18$330$15.15≈$14M12,0007,1009,306$307.23AAPL20261218C330⚡ Lit / Bought at Ask

9,306 contracts × $15.15 × 100 shares = ≈$14.1M in premium paid outright.

Mechanism: Lit — regular electronic execution on the displayed order book, 100% across the NBBO spread. The buyer paid the full ask price, consuming real liquidity without waiting to negotiate. No paired stock block anywhere in the equity tape (equity print reviewed, no contingent trade found). This is a standalone, unhedged, directional call buy.

Why this matters — the contrast with today's other large prints:

Today's tape was filled with big options blocks from institutions in SMH, MU, SOFI, and FLEX — but those were all delta-hedged block crosses: pre-arranged transactions between two known counterparties, where a stock block typically offsets the option delta. One side buys, one side sells, the delta gets neutralized. Directional conviction? Limited at best.

This AAPL print is structurally different. The buyer reached into the live public order book and paid the full asking price — taking liquidity with urgency. There is no stock hedge in the equity tape. There is no known counterparty who pre-agreed to take the other side. That is the clearest possible signal of genuine bullish intent the tape produces. This is not a delta-hedged cross dressed up as a bet — this is the real thing.


✅ RESOLVED — Next-Day OI Confirms a Fresh Opening (BTO)

The July 6 pre-market OPRA snapshot (reflecting July 2 end-of-day) is in. Open interest ROSE sharply, confirming this ≈$14M call buy opened new long positions — a genuine bullish bet, not a transfer or a close.

Snapshot$330 Dec-18 Call OI
Baseline (pre-print, EOD July 1)7,115
Resolving (EOD July 2)18,478
Δ+11,363

Total call volume was ≈12,000 contracts (≈9,306 in the headline block). OI rose +11,363 — essentially the full committed size — so the trade opened new long calls (BTO confirmed). The bullish long-call read stands as written.


🤓 What This Actually Means — Plain English

Let's decode exactly what happened here, step by step, in plain English.

What "bought at the ask" means: In options, the bid–ask spread is the gap between what sellers are willing to accept (ask) and what buyers are offering (bid). Paying the ask means you paid full shelf price without waiting to negotiate. You could have placed a limit order somewhere between bid and ask and potentially saved a few cents — this buyer didn't bother. They wanted in immediately, at any price. That's called "taking liquidity," and it is the market's clearest buy-side aggression signal.

What "lit" means: A lit execution means the trade happened on a publicly visible electronic exchange through the normal order book. Contrast this with a block cross, where two institutions pre-arrange a trade in a back room and then formally register it. Lit + at-ask = real demand from a real buyer who competed for the contracts on the open market.

The trade in plain English: Someone bought the right to purchase 930,600 shares of Apple at $330 each before December 18, 2026. They paid $15.15 per share for that right, or ≈$14M total. Apple is currently at $307.23, so the $330 strike is ≈7.4% above today's price. You're betting Apple gets there and then some.

Breakeven math: $330 (strike) + $15.15 (premium paid) = ≈$345.15 breakeven at expiry. Apple needs to trade above $345.15 on December 18 for the position to be net profitable. That's ≈12.3% above today's price — a meaningful target, but well within the options market's own implied move cone for this timeframe (more on that below).

Why December 18 specifically? The December 18 expiry is a Triple Witch date (expiry of stock options, stock index futures, and stock index options together — typically the highest-volume expiry of the quarter). More importantly, it captures every major AAPL catalyst in the next five-plus months:

  • Fiscal Q3 earnings on July 30
  • iPhone 18 Pro keynote in September
  • iOS 27 / Siri AI fall rollout
  • Holiday quarter pre-announcement setup through November

This is not a binary earnings bet on one print. It is a multi-catalyst swing that bets Apple executes on its AI + iPhone upgrade cycle across the entire second half of the year. The buyer gave themselves room to be right across multiple events.

Gamma-Based Support & Resistance Analysis

Gamma S/R

The gamma exposure map reveals Apple sitting in a tightly wound spring between massive gamma concentrations on both sides of the ≈$307–$308 level. Market makers hold large positions at the nearby strikes, creating predictable push-pull price dynamics.

🟠 Resistance Levels Above (Call Gamma = Mechanical Selling Pressure When Price Rises):

StrikeTotal GEXNet GEXStrengthWhat It Means
$31055.4B48.3BVery StrongImmediate ceiling — dealers hedge by selling as price rallies here
$31518.5B16.3BVery StrongSecondary cap
$32040.4B37.8BVery StrongMajor resistance wall
$32519.9B19.2BVery StrongNext resistance cluster
$33010.9B10.8BStrongThe exact strike this buyer targeted
$34522.9B22.8BVery StrongCall Wall — highest density of pure call gamma this far out

Reading the resistance picture: The $310 strike is the immediate fortress — 55.4B total gamma sitting just $2.77 above today's price. Apple will need sustained institutional buying to push through. Once $310 clears, the next meaningful ceiling is $320 (40.4B). The $330 strike (where our buyer struck) has its own gamma concentration, and $345 is the designated Call Wall from the gamma model — the point at which the heaviest pure call open interest creates strong mechanical dealer selling.

Note that $345 also sits very close to this trade's breakeven of $345.15. That is not coincidence — the buyer placed their breakeven right at the option market's structural resistance. They need a genuine breakout above the gamma ceiling, driven by fundamental catalysts, to profit. This is a calculated positioning around a catalyst thesis, not a random lottery ticket.

🔵 Support Levels Below (Put Gamma = Mechanical Buying Pressure When Price Dips):

StrikeTotal GEXNet GEXStrengthWhat It Means
$30532.5B25.1BVery StrongImmediate cushion — just $2.23 below current price
$30066.4B16.9BVery StrongThe Put Wall — strongest single gamma level on the entire chain
$29531.5B15.3BVery StrongSecondary floor

Reading the support picture: The $300 strike is the single most gamma-dense level on the entire chain (66.4B total GEX) — it is the Put Wall. Heavy put open interest there creates mechanical dealer buying on any dip toward $300. If Apple pulls back from here, $305 is the first cushion (32.5B); $300 is the line in the sand. A clean break below $300 would signal a meaningful technical deterioration and likely require a serious fundamental catalyst (bad earnings, tariff escalation, Siri AI delay).

Net gamma bias: Positive near current price — market makers are broadly long gamma between $295 and $310, meaning they tend to buy dips and sell rips, dampening volatility and pinning price in range. A catalyst-driven close above $310 could shift this dynamic and unlock upward momentum.

Implied Move Analysis

Implied Move

The options market is pricing the following moves for upcoming expirations:

Expiry DateTypeDTEImplied MoveRange
July 17, 2026Monthly OPEX15±5.1% / ±$15.76$291.99 – $323.51
Sept 18, 2026Triple Witch78±12.7% / ±$38.95$268.80 – $346.70
Dec 18, 2026Triple Witch (this trade!)169Upper ≈$363.25, Lower ≈$252.25$252.25 – $363.25

Reading the cone for this trade:

By December 18 — when this $14M call position expires — the implied move cone stretches to roughly $363.25 on the upside and $252.25 on the downside. Translation:

  • The options market prices in ≈50% probability that Apple trades above $363 OR below $252 by then (combined tail)
  • The $345.15 breakeven is comfortably inside the upper half of the implied cone — $345 is a plausible target, not an extreme outlier
  • The $330 strike lands roughly mid-cone on the upside — options pricing implies a reasonable probability of touching that level given enough time and catalysts
  • The September Triple Witch cone upper bound is $346.70 — nearly matching the December breakeven, meaning even a "normal" September scenario brings the trade close to profitable

Key insight: When a buyer pays the ask for an out-of-the-money call whose breakeven lands inside the market's own implied range, they're not making a lottery bet — they're betting the upper half of the probability distribution delivers. That's a more nuanced, informed positioning than the headline "7% OTM call" might suggest.


🎪 Catalysts

🔥 Upcoming (All Inside the December 18 Expiry Window)

Fiscal Q3 2026 Earnings — July 30, 2026 (≈28 days away) 📊

The most immediate catalyst. Apple guided fiscal Q3 revenue growth of +14% to +17% (≈$107–$110B) — well above what the Street had expected before the April blowout. Consensus now sits at ≈$110.8B revenue and EPS of ≈$1.89–$1.93. Key metrics to watch:

  • 📊 Services: Can the ≈16% growth pace from Q2's all-time high of $30.98B sustain into Q3?
  • 🇨🇳 China: Follow-through from the +28.1% Q2 China snap-back or is Huawei tightening the competition in H2?
  • 💸 Gross margin: Tariff drag is running ≈$1.4B/quarter — how well is Apple absorbing it into guidance?
  • 📱 Early iPhone 18 color: Any management commentary on the fall cycle cadence

iPhone 18 Pro Launch — Expected September 9, 2026 Keynote 📱

Per Forbes reporting on June 30, 2026, the iPhone 18 Pro and Pro Max are tracking for a traditional September keynote. Reports suggest Apple may stagger the launch — shipping the Pro range first and holding the standard iPhone 18 until early 2027 to maintain marketing focus on the premium tier. iPhone is Apple's single-largest revenue driver, and the Pro cycle cadence determines holiday-quarter guidance, which will come with Q4 earnings in late October / November.

Siri AI (Gemini-Powered) + iOS 27 Rollout — Fall 2026 🤖

The long-awaited rebuilt Siri AI was unveiled at WWDC 2026 on June 8–9 — a context-aware, on-screen-aware assistant powered under the hood by Google's Gemini (from the January 12, 2026 multi-year partnership). This is the crux of the AI bull case. If Siri AI ships on schedule with iOS 27 and receives positive user reception, it validates Apple's "AI upgrade cycle" narrative and supports a genuine valuation re-rate. This is exactly why Wedbush raised their price target to $400 (from $350) and Morgan Stanley raised to $360 (from $330) in the wake of WWDC.

$100B Buyback + Dividend Increase (Ongoing) 💰

The board authorized an additional $100B share repurchase and raised the quarterly dividend to $0.27/share alongside Q2 results on April 30. Ongoing buybacks are a persistent per-share EPS tailwind — fewer shares outstanding means each dollar of earnings serves a smaller base, mechanically lifting EPS even without revenue growth.

🎲 Price Targets and Probabilities

Combining the gamma map, the implied move cone, and the catalyst calendar:

📈 Bull Case — Target $345–$365 (≈25% probability)

How we get there:

  • Q3 earnings on July 30 beat consensus: Services sustains ≈16% growth, China follow-through, gross margin holds despite tariff drag
  • iPhone 18 Pro pre-order data in September signals another upgrade-cycle supercycle anchored by Siri AI hardware requirements
  • iOS 27 / Siri AI ships on time in September/October with positive early reviews — validates the AI re-rate narrative
  • Apple clears the $310 gamma ceiling on earnings, runs through $320 → $325 → $330 on iPhone cycle hype, approaches $345 into holiday-quarter guidance

What this trade makes: At $345.15 (breakeven), the calls recover the full $14M cost. At $355, the position is up ≈65% on premium paid. At $363 (implied cone upper bound), the position is up ≈100%. The real leverage comes from being right early — if Apple trades at $345 by October, the December calls could be worth $30–$40 each, representing a 100%+ paper gain before expiry.

🎯 Base Case — Apple Range-Bound $300–$325 (≈50% probability)

Most likely scenario:

  • Q3 earnings near consensus — solid but not spectacular; stock digests the print without a major breakout
  • Apple oscillates between the $300 Put Wall (floor) and the $320 gamma resistance (ceiling) through summer
  • Siri AI arrives in fall but generates mixed early reviews or a slight delay vs. keynote messaging
  • Tariff costs persist in guidance, capping gross margin expansion
  • The $330 calls expire out-of-the-money; the $14M bet loses ≈50–80% of its value, or the buyer rolls to a later expiry

Translation: In the base case, this trade does not work. Time decay grinds on these December calls every week Apple does not move toward $330. The buyer likely has a price-action trigger in mind — the Q3 earnings print on July 30 is the first test of the thesis.

📉 Bear Case — Break Below $295 (≈20–25% probability)

What breaks the thesis:

  • Q3 earnings miss or guidance shortfall below the $107–$110B guided range
  • Siri AI delayed again — the feature has already slipped multiple times from its original promise date
  • China demand fades as government subsidies wane and Huawei competition intensifies in H2 2026
  • New tariff escalation beyond current levels disrupts the India production ramp
  • Apple breaks below $300 (the Put Wall) on a bad macro or earnings print, triggering cascade toward the $290–$295 support zone

What this trade loses: $14M. That is the maximum loss on a long call — the full premium paid, nothing more, nothing less. This is a feature of buying options vs. shorting or using leverage: the downside is defined and capped.
